Factors Influencing Cost

Trench installation projects in Carson City, NV, typically involve excavating narrow, linear trenches for utilities, drainage, or irrigation systems. The scope and complexity of these projects can vary based on the size, materials, and site conditions. Understanding common factors can help in planning and comparing options for trench installation services.

  • Materials: Common materials include PVC, corrugated metal, or concrete pipes, selected based on project requirements and durability considerations.
  • Size and Scope: Trench lengths can range from a few feet for small repairs to several hundred feet for larger installations, with widths typically between 6 and 24 inches.
  • Labor Complexity: Factors such as soil type, depth, and proximity to existing utilities influence the difficulty and duration of trenching work.
  • Permitting: Local permits are generally required for trenching projects, especially those involving public utility connections or significant excavation depths.
  • Extras: Additional considerations may include backfilling, compaction, surface restoration, and inspection requirements to ensure proper installation.
